The 502s, the American pop-folk duo built around songwriters Gabe Simon and Alexis Torres, play Cyprus Avenue in Cork city centre on Monday 31 August 2026. The band built its following largely through streaming and social media before establishing itself as a touring act, with a sound that leans on warm acoustic arrangements, close harmonies and radio-friendly hooks. Cyprus Avenue’s standing room and close stage suit that kind of melodic, vocal-driven show, putting the crowd close to the performance rather than at a distance. Cyprus Avenue is on Caroline Street, just off Patrick’s Street in Cork city centre, within walking distance of the main shopping district and city-centre car parks.
